要不要使用Bootstrap框架
Bootstrap 是快速開發(fā)Web應(yīng)用程序的前端工具包。它是一個(gè)CSS和HTML的集合,它使用了***的瀏覽器技術(shù),給你的Web開發(fā)提供了時(shí)尚的版式,表單,buttons,表格,網(wǎng)格系統(tǒng)等等。
首先,人們發(fā)現(xiàn) Bootstrap 框架超棒,于是開始使用,然后非常的惱火。所以我想說明下 Bootstrap 的優(yōu)缺點(diǎn)以及為什么我決定繼續(xù)使用它。
優(yōu)點(diǎn)
應(yīng)用視覺效果一致性. 這個(gè)其實(shí)是很很難的,你希望你的鏈接、按鈕、提醒都有統(tǒng)一的視覺效果,你可以為不同級(jí)別的提醒使用不同的顏色
通過多個(gè)瀏覽器測(cè)試. 市面上主流的瀏覽器支持都沒問題
完整的框架解決方案. 這是一個(gè)框架,你只需使用它而無(wú)需重新制作,這個(gè)框架專為 Web 應(yīng)用設(shè)計(jì),所有的元素都可以非常***的在一起工作,可快速開發(fā)。
缺點(diǎn)
很難回頭. 因?yàn)槲覀兌荚谕粭l起跑線上
使用 Less CSS. 這個(gè)是個(gè)人喜好,我跟喜歡 SASS ,這樣就變成我必須在同一個(gè)系統(tǒng)中使用兩套 CSS 預(yù)處理器框架來做幾乎相同的事情。
為什么我還要繼續(xù)使用?
速度. 我不是一個(gè)設(shè)計(jì)師,我喜歡的設(shè)計(jì)師她現(xiàn)在非常的忙,我無(wú)法等她三周后再來幫我
一致性. 使用 Bootstrap 可以讓我的整個(gè) Web 應(yīng)用的風(fēng)格完全一致,一致的用戶體驗(yàn),一致的操作習(xí)慣。
簡(jiǎn)單而優(yōu)雅. 盡管還有很多不喜歡 Bootstrap 的人非??棺h這一點(diǎn)
***我想說的是,Bootstrap 讓我的應(yīng)用看起來跟 Windows 或者 Gnome 下的程序一樣,一樣的按鈕,一樣的對(duì)話框,運(yùn)行快速。而且越來越多的 Web 應(yīng)用被直接放在桌面上運(yùn)行,應(yīng)用的一致性是一個(gè)趨勢(shì),你可以把精力放在業(yè)務(wù)上,而不是 UI。
原文:http://www.oschina.net/news/26836/bootstrap-or-not-bootstrap
【編輯推薦】
- 給用戶和開發(fā)者***的.Net框架部署方案
- Node.js vs Opa: Web框架殺手
- 6個(gè)優(yōu)秀的HTML 5/CSS3演示PPT框架推薦
- JavaScript MVC框架backbone.js初探
- Ubuntu下搭建Node.js+express web開發(fā)框架